5

Web サービスがあります: http://test.hs.com/rest/service/checkUpdate

入力が必要です: Device MAC Address eg 48:02:2a:ed:02:63

その出力:

1 - デバイスが登録されていません (デバイスが登録されていない場合)

2 – このコード (これが何かはわかりませんが)

<ResourceSettings>
   <accessKey>AKIAI6CZBIRDKHMMN3QA</accessKey>
   <secretKey>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</secretKey>
   <endPoint>s3.amazonaws.com</endPoint>
   <mainBucketPath>healthslate-testing</mainBucketPath>
   <clinicBucketPath>dhjasdhasd</clinicBucketPath>
   <isUpdateAvailable>true</ isUpdateAvailable>
   <allowedBuild>2.3</allowedBuild>
</ResourceSettings>

JMeter を使用してこの Web サービスの負荷をテストするにはどうすればよいですか? JMeters で Web サービスの入出力を処理する方法がわかりません。これに関するステップバイステップのガイドが必要です。この Web サービスの開発者は、この Web サービスは RESTful Web サービスであると述べていることに注意してください。レストフル Web サービスに入力を与えることで、そのサービスをテストするにはどうすればよいですか?

4

4 に答える 4

12

jMemeter を使用して Web サービスをテストする際の基本的なアプローチについて、いくつかの手順で説明します。

  1. webService プロジェクトを作成する
  2. サーバーにデプロイする
  3. スレッドグループを作成
  4. ADD SAMPLER-SOAP/XML -RPC REQUEST /または REST の HTTP リクエスト
  5. リスナーを追加 (例: 結果ツリー)
  6. テスト計画を実行する
  7. 出力を表示

詳細については、SOAP をテストする場合はWebservice Test Planを、REST をテストする場合はUsing JMeter to test a RESTful Web service を参照してください。これがお役に立てば幸いです。

于 2013-10-15T06:07:08.580 に答える
1

JMeter の使用を開始するためのチュートリアルを次に示します: http://community.blazemeter.com/knowledgebase/topics/10018-jmeter-tutorials。テストを開始する前に、より多くの情報が必要になります

于 2013-10-11T13:53:28.393 に答える
0

JMeter を使用して REST API をテストするための詳細な手順を探している人のために、この回答を追加します。

http://www.testautomationguru.com/how-to-test-rest-api-using-jmeter/

于 2015-04-01T15:05:31.943 に答える